    You can charge in whatever currency you want for the most part. Right now, there's about a 10% premium on the Canada dollar; the difference isn't huge on a $60 item, so they're probably pricing in USD to avoid the currency conversion costs that a lot of card processing firms want to charge to get the transaction into the type of currency the owner of the site can use to pay bills.
